R6 TXE is a 2009 Renault Twingo in Blue with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.2%.
Across all 2009 Renault Twingo models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.0% with a typical mileage of 50,384 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Twingo f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 7,998 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R6 TXE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Twingo typically stays on UK roads for around 19 years. At 17 years old, this Renault Twingo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
